Sandi Čebular (born 24 June 1986) is a Slovenian professional basketball player who last played for Rogaška. He is 6 ft 5 in (1.96 m) tall.

Professional career
He played for KK Šentjur (Slo), Union Olimpija (Slo), CB Rosalía de Castro (Spa), Geoplin Slovan (Slo), KK Helios (Slo) and Peñas Huesca (Spa) before he signed with KK Rogaška.[1]
On 28 February 2018 Cebular signed with Spanish second division team CB Breogán until end of season 2017–18.[2]
Slovenian national team
Čebular competed for the senior Slovenian national basketball team at the 2007 FIBA European Championship.
